
An urban hideaway in a restored 1852 building, inside Willemstad's UNESCO district.
"Bon Bini" in Curaçao's native language, Papiamentu, means welcome — a greeting extended by the island culture reaching all corners of the globe.
Drift sits in a restored 1852 building inside Willemstad's UNESCO World Heritage district, where historic Caribbean charm meets modern comfort. Bathed in natural light, the hotel was designed for couples, solo travellers and digital nomads who want an authentic stay — private comfort blended with social interaction in shared kitchen, garden patio and communal spaces.

Drift is built around shared living. A well-equipped kitchen on the ground floor, a garden patio where mornings unfold slowly, an on-site pool, and quiet workspace corners for the days you stay in.


Each morning the ground-floor kitchen comes to life with fresh coffee, warm bread and simple dishes made with care. Served at communal tables in the kitchen and in the garden patio — no buffet chaos, no rush, just a good start to the day.
Just steps from the lively heart of Otrobanda — colonial architecture, hidden galleries and the island's best dining all within walking distance. Curaçao's south-coast beaches are a short drive away.
